If you had a tubal, there is the small possibilty that you can still get pregnant. HOWEVER when it does happen it can cause an ectopic preganancy (where the egg embeds in your tubes instead of the uterus). This is very dangerous. Take a test, if it is positive immediately go to the doctor so they can verify where the embryo is.
